Assenagon Asset Management S.A. grew its position in shares of PROG Holdings, Inc. (NYSE:PRG - Free Report) by 719.1% during the fourth quarter, according to its most recent disclosure with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 178,859 shares of the company's stock after purchasing an additional 157,024 shares during the quarter. Assenagon Asset Management S.A. owned approximately 0.40% of PROG worth $5,529,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.

PROG Stock Down 0.2 %

Shares of NYSE:PRG traded down $0.07 during trading on Monday, hitting $34.37. The stock had a trading volume of 234,138 shares, compared to its average volume of 423,708. The company has a market capitalization of $1.50 billion, a PE ratio of 11.64 and a beta of 2.08. The firm's fifty day moving average is $31.89 and its 200 day moving average is $30.56. PROG Holdings, Inc. has a 12 month low of $22.01 and a 12 month high of $44.81. The company has a quick ratio of 1.49, a current ratio of 3.66 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 1.00.

PROG (NYSE:PRG - Get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, February 21st. The company reported $0.72 earnings per share for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$0.67 by $0.05. The company had revenue of $577.40 million for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$568.35 million. PROG had a return on equity of 28.83% and a net margin of 5.77%. The firm's quarterly revenue was down 5.7%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same quarter in the prior year, the business posted $0.84 EPS. Analysts anticipate that PROG Holdings, Inc. will post 2.83 EPS for the current fiscal year.

PROG Announces Dividend

The company also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Thursday, March 28th. Investors of record on Thursday, March 14th were issued a $0.12 dividend. The ex-dividend date was Wednesday, March 13th. This represents a $0.48 dividend on an annualized basis and a yield of 1.40%. PROG's payout ratio is currently 16.22%.

About PROG

(Free Report)

PROG Holdings, Inc NYSE: PRG is a financial technology holding company based in Salt Lake City, Utah with three business segments: Progressive Leasing, which offers lease-to-own transactions primarily to credit-challenged consumers through e-commerce and point-of-sale retail partners, via online, mobile, and in-store solutions; Vive Financial, which provides consumers who may not qualify for traditional prime lending with a variety of second-look, revolving credit products through private label and branded credit cards; and Four Technologies, which provides consumers of all credit backgrounds Buy Now, Pay Later (BNPL) options through four interest-free installments via its platform, Four.
